Copper Vine Announces Mardi Gras Wine Dinner ft. Copain Winery Feb. 23

 

NEW ORLEANS (press release) – Copper Vine is excited to host its 2nd Annual Mardi Gras Wine Dinner featuring the thoughtful and lush wines of Copain Winery on Wednesday, Feb. 23. Executive Chef Amy Mehrtens will take guests on a culinary journey through a decadent, five-course dining experience with unexpected flavor combinations and playful takes on classic dishes, while Copper Vine’s new Sommelier Emily Walker will curate harmonious wine pairings featuring Copain Wines to compliment the evening’s meal. THE FOOD:            Dishes include an oyster po’boy eclairs with smoked oyster ravigote, apple slaw and ghost pepper caviar; seared gulf fish with jumbo lump blue crab, pecan miso dirty rice, sauce Americaine, grilled okra and crab fat; bbq’d lobster with veal sweetbreads, cheese grits, rosemary, crispy citrus and Abita aioli; pork cheeks with local crawfish, collard sauerkraut, red beans and cola jus; and a king cake beignet with moon pie and praline.

THE WINES:         

  • Perched on a hillside, overlooking the bucolic Russian River Valley, Copain embodies the philosophy that wine enhances life’s most joyous occasions, and is an experience best shared with friends and family. T
  • “Copain” means “friend” or “buddy” in French
  • These wines have been long inspired by France’s Rhone Valley wine region resulting in Copain’s signature style of restrained, elegant, and food friendly wines.

 

LIVE MUSIC:         Nick Ellman (saxophone + clarinet) & Sam Kuslan (keys)

Nick Ellman is a New Orleans based performer, composer, producer and educator with a wide range of musical specialties. He’s most widely known as the co-founder of the band Naughty Professors.
